New Delhi. Former India cricketer Yuvraj Singh, Robin Uthappa and film actor Sonu Sood have been summoned by the ED for questioning. This action has been taken by the Enforcement Directorate in the money laundering case related to the online betting app 1xbet. These people have been summoned on the allegations related to the promotion of 1xbet. Betting App 1xbet is accused of cheating crores of rupees from many investors and common people. Robin Uthappa has been called for questioning on 22 September. Whereas Yuvraj Singh has been summoned a day later on 23 September. Sonu Sood has been asked to appear on 24 September.
Earlier, the Enforcement Directorate has also questioned former cricketers Suresh Raina, Shikhar Dhawan and Harbhajan Singh in the same case. At the same time, the ED has also answered questions in this matter from former TMC MP Mimi Chakraborty. Apart from this, Bengali actor Ankush Hazra has also reached the ED office today. The ED had also summoned actress Urvashi Rautela but she has not reached the ED office yet. Urvashi Rautela has been the brand ambassador of the betting app 1xbet.
The whole matter is related to online betting to be done illegally. It is alleged that people were lost through these apps and large scale tax evasion was also done. On the other hand, the company 1xbet describes itself as an internationally recognized bookie. The company has claimed that it has been in this industry for the last 18 years and customers can bet on thousands of sports events on its online platforms. His website and app are available in a total of 70 languages. Let us know that real money based online apps have been banned in India. Since then, strictness against such platforms is being taken.
